## Kickoff Notes — ChipGate Reader

Quick recap for the Harborfell Marathon setup: the trackside timing-chip readers need firmware flashed before Thursday's dry run, and the mat at the 10k split has been flaky, so test it twice. Spare antennas are in the blue crate. Don't reorder cabling without checking first — it's mapped to the scoring van. All hardware questions go to the lead listed below.

approver of yahig-kagup = Ralok Sorael

Runbook: Pennywhistle notification fan-out backpressure. When the fan-out workers fall behind, the outbox table balloons and delivery latency spikes — you'll see it first in the Dovetail queue-depth graph. Don't just scale workers; check whether a single noisy tenant is flooding the topic, and throttle them via the tenant config first. If you do scale, bump FANOUT_WORKERS in the deploy env, redeploy, and watch for drain within ten minutes. The workers authenticate to the broker with a credential set on the next line of the env file.

env line for tagaf-yahif: LEDGER_TOKEN29=a7e22fd0ee7d43436e62c1c3439fb

# Service Accounts: String Extraction

The `extract-i18n` script pulls translatable strings from all Bramblewick repos and pushes them to the Glossa service. It runs under the `i18n-extractor` service account. Do not run it under your personal account; Glossa rate-limits individual users aggressively. The account has write access to the staging catalog only. Set the token in your shell before invoking the script. The current staging token is below.

API key for kahap-kafog: zpat15_6qzxZ7YR8aDwjmp